Output 58d2638a370511bd5a8bda602be02d1a3e7c21c178d1c03d3e7128d558b763fb:1

value
27893935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1235a9194b883883e91e998258a6850060d67c7 OP_EQUAL
address
3LkqW4T32nj7hiDULXEXE29xttTGgjtmM1
transaction
58d2638a370511bd5a8bda602be02d1a3e7c21c178d1c03d3e7128d558b763fb
spent
true